I have what I hope is a simple problem, but being somewhat a novice at MySQL, it is a bit beyond me.
I have a database that has a emailaddress field. A large number of the entries are from home.com, Excite's ISP. Since Excite is out of business, Comcast is converting them all to comcast.net next month. Is there a simple way to change all home.coms to comcast.nets while retaining the front part of each email address in our database?
